Keyless Entry

RKE (or keyless entry) is a way to unlock and lock your vehicle without having a physical key for your car. It relies on a set of radio waves that your vehicle emits and a keyfob searches for them. When the fob is in the range of those signals it transmits its unique code back to the vehicle, which opens or closes the doors. This technology is used in most modern cars including SUVs, mini cooper car key replacement sportscars, and electric vehicles like the Toyota GR Supra.

Keyless Start

Many manufacturers provide keyless entry systems that make it easier to get into and out of cars. This feature is also referred to as KEYLESS go and is comparable to push-to-start (with some distinctions). To enable the feature, you must have your key fob close to the vehicle. Your key fob sends the car a signal when you are near it. If the car receives the signal and confirms it is your key fob then the car will unlock your doors or trunk.

You can then enter the vehicle and press the button to start your engine. After the engine has been started pressing the stop/start button again will turn on electrical appliances like the radio. A third push will shut off everything.

This technology is available in many cars with a variety of options, including low-cost models. Although it's not an absolute necessity, it's a nice luxury and has proven to be particularly beneficial to those with arthritis or other ailments that make it difficult to hold a mechanical key. Certain systems can even lock your vehicle automatically when you step away. If you don't close the car and lock it thieves could 'grab your key fob', break open your door and drive away with your car.

Keyless Remote

If you're looking to make your car more comfortable or increase your security an entry system that is keyless is worth considering. These systems rely on the radio signal to unlock your doors and activate other features. They can also assist you in keeping the track of your keys so that you don't accidentally leave them in the car. If you're having issues with your keyless entry system, you could try reprogramming the fob or replacing the battery.

A keyless remote sends out signals that are received by the sensors inside your Mini. The receiver module then interprets the signal and responds. If the sensor receives signals it cannot interpret, it will not take action based on it and your car won't respond to any commands received from the key fob.

The transmitter and receiver modules of the key fob use the rolling code technology, which means the signal transmitted every time is distinct. This prevents any unauthorised transmissions from being recorded and then retransmitted later on to gain access to a protected area.

A keyless entry system that relies on rolling codes could be hacked by a process known as replay attach. A rogue device located near the receiver in a protected vehicle or building records every signal that is transmitted and then retransmits it an earlier time.

Key Replacement

The keys for mini cooper Car key Replacement Coopers and BMWs are more complex than the standard car keys. Replacing or fixing a key for these types of vehicles is an specialized procedure that involves taking the CAS module of your car out, putting solder into it and extracting the key's information to create a replacement key.
